Output 8904b3858d122a5b1811215fc4b91c988df95b19fb29fc3f4e3c65eed54587dd:8

value
27698419
script pubkey
OP_0 OP_PUSHBYTES_20 81fd6f133fe2c59cb34e1c1a41aba31afaf28dd0
address
bc1qs87k7yelutzeev6wrsdyr2arrta09rwsp0cgf6
transaction
8904b3858d122a5b1811215fc4b91c988df95b19fb29fc3f4e3c65eed54587dd
spent
true